The Truan Trust

The Truan Trust is a registered charity in England & Wales working in general charitable purposes, education/training, based in Peldon Road.

Quick answer

The Truan Trust is a registered charity (number 1008373) on the Charity Commission for England and Wales register, so it is a legitimate, regulator-overseen organisation. It is registered for: general charitable purposes; education/training. Its latest reported income was £26,045 (year ending 2025-04-05). What does The Truan Trust do?

The Truan Trust offers support to young people to receive an education in Uganda. Funding is provided to assist youngsters to obtain an education who do not have any family support, such as orphans through AIDS, or where the family can only offer part support e.g. children of peasant farmers. At present most support is given to students studying at secondary or in post-secondary education.
